MARNA JANE ALLEN English Tamaqua, Pa Debating Club (2. 3. 4) Choir (1. 2, 3. 4); Gloo Club (1. 2. 3. 4); French Club (2. 3, 4), V Pros. (3); Gorman Club (2. 3. 4); Opor olta (1). Rosicrucians (4). Mama came hero irom Tamaqua with an oxcollont scholastic record Dur mg her lour years she has substantiated the truth ol this record, and has become an outs.anding member ol the English Group This year she bocamo i Hosicrucmn Marna was one ol the seniors who rushed through lunch to make the “taxi lor practice teaching in Norristown From all reports, wo re sure sho'll have a succosslul career Active in hor major held ol achvities, she also played an important part in hor minor activities. French arid German As a side issue Mama sang m the Glee Club and lor lour years had her place in choir evory morning Probably her greatest attributes are that she is a good Iricnd. and a kind and willing advisor. C. GORDON ASTHEIMER Business Administration Pottstown, Pa. Beta Sigma Lambda Fraternity (Pres 3); Intorfratcrnity Council (3); Handbook (4) Football (1. 2, 3 4); Wrostling (2 4). Varsity Club (2, 3. 4); Moistorsingors (2); Glco Club (2 3). Choir (2), Gorman Club (3. 4) Gordy is one ol those fellows who is always known for his pleasant and genuine smile His helping hand is ready when needed, as is his spontaneous wit Many a suifering student he has saved irom the pangs of hunger when his iamiliar cry oi 'Milkman!' rang through the dorms A;. President of Beta Sigma Lambda in 1938-1939 he did a grand job. but perhaps his best work was soon on the football held, whore his tackles ore vonted many an onomy score Ursinus is a bettor place for having had Gordy among tho student body and he will be sincerely missod on the Campus.
